Teeth chattering in dogs can be caused by several different things. Some veterinarians believe that the source of teeth chattering is usually dental or oral (mouth) pain until proven otherwise.

Sarcoptic mange, also called scabies, is an itchy disease in dogs caused by a mite (Sarcoptes scabiei var canis). Sarcoptic mites are small and not visible to the naked eye.
